NOVELTY - The utility model claims a high intensity convenient connection type graphene radiating fin, comprising a splicing component and a graphene radiating fin; the splicing component comprises a carrier and a keel arranged side by side; the carrier is composed of an upper pressing frame, a lower pressing frame, a fastening bolt and a flexible pressing strip; the upper pressing frame; the inner side of the lower pressing frame is provided with a clamping groove; the periphery of each clamping groove is uniformly distributed with a through hole; two ends of each are symmetrically provided with a groove; the two opposite grooves are formed with a sliding groove matched with the keel; the upper pressing frame; the lower pressing frame is fixed with each other through the fastening bolt passing through the through hole; and the graphene radiating sheet installed at the clamping groove is clamped and fixed. The utility model provides effective protection to the corner of the graphene radiating fin by designing the carrier, which can avoid the occurrence of the corner damage condition; using the matching of the carrier and the keel; it can realize the splicing and assembling of multiple graphene radiating fins; the assembling operation is very simple; it is especially suitable for the superposition of the radiating fins with large area.
